Wood furniture develops white marks and heat rings when hot items trap moisture beneath the finish. Heat opens pores in the wood surface, and cooling leaves vapor or condensation in the finish layer, creating a cloudy, pale stain. Lacquer and shellac are especially prone to this damage. White rings are usually surface-level and often reversible, while dark burn marks signal deeper fiber injury. Proper care and quick treatment can prevent lasting damage and expose more effective repair options.
What Causes Heat Stains on Wood?

Heat stains on wood occur when hot objects, such as dishes or mugs, transfer heat that drives moisture beneath the finish, producing white or cloudy marks on the surface.
As wood pores expand under heat, steam and trapped moisture penetrate the coating and scatter light, creating heat stains and white marks on wood surfaces.
If exposure continues, the finish may fail and the substrate may darken, indicating more severe scorching.
The mechanism is physical, not mystical: temperature, humidity, and contact time combine to displace moisture into vulnerable layers.
Effective prevention depends on interrupting that transfer with coasters, trivets, and protective finishes.

White Heat Stains vs Dark Burn Marks
White moisture rings usually reflect trapped steam beneath the finish, often from mugs or boxes, and they are generally less severe than dark scorch marks.
Dark burn marks indicate direct fiber damage from extreme heat, such as a pan or iron, and they often leave a permanent change in the wood surface.
The repair approach depends on this distinction, since white stains may respond to simple treatment while dark marks often require sanding and refinishing.

Damage Repair Difficulty
Repair difficulty differs sharply between white heat stains and dark burn marks.
White stains usually signal moisture trapped beneath the wood finish, creating cloudy heat stains that often respond to simple repair methods. Gentle reheating, careful drying, or light polishing can restore the surface without major intervention, supporting practical furniture care and preserving freedom from costly service.
Dark burn marks, however, indicate scorched wood fibers from pans, irons, or similar objects. These marks penetrate deeper, so sanding, spot refinishing, or full refinishing may be needed. In severe cases, professional assistance is more effective.

Which Wood Finishes Show Heat Marks Most?
Lacquer and shellac finishes tend to show heat marks most readily, because both are vulnerable to moisture and thermal stress that can turn the surface cloudy or white.
On lacquer finishes, the thinner protective layer permits faster moisture penetration, so heat marks appear with little warning. Shellac finishes behave similarly, since heat and humidity can disrupt the film and leave a pale bloom.
Lacquer and shellac can show heat marks quickly, as moisture and humidity disrupt their thin protective films.
Oil-based finishes are generally more resilient, yet extreme temperature exposure can still produce visible distortion when protection is inadequate.
Water-based finishes usually resist heat rings better than traditional coatings, but prolonged contact with hot objects can still cause damage.
High-quality varnishes offer stronger defense, while lower-quality varnishes may weaken over time and lose that advantage.

How to Remove White Heat Stains
White heat stains on wood usually form when hot objects trap moisture beneath the finish, creating a cloudy or pale mark that sits in the surface layer rather than in the wood itself.
To remove heat stains, the goal is to draw out moisture without abrading the finish. A hair dryer on low heat, or an iron used briefly through a cloth, can release trapped vapor and reduce the white ring.
- Buff the spot with a paste of equal parts non-gel toothpaste and baking soda.
- Spread petroleum jelly or mayonnaise over the area and leave it for several hours.
- Wipe clean, then repeat only as needed.
These methods are practical, controlled, and suited to preserving the finish.

How to Fix Dark Burn Marks on Wood
Dark burn marks on wood usually indicate scorched fibers from direct heat, and the damage is often permanent unless the affected surface is treated promptly.
The repair begins by isolating the area with painter’s tape, which protects surrounding finish on a wood table and keeps sanding controlled. Medium grit sandpaper removes the blackened layer; finer grit then evens the shift.
Sanding must follow the grain to reduce scratches and preserve the board’s structure. If the discoloration runs deep, repeated passes may be necessary, but overworking the spot can enlarge the defect.
After stripping the burn, the surface should be cleaned, then stained to blend with aged wood; matching old tones can be difficult and may require professional guidance.
Finally, apply a clear, oil-based polyurethane finish in thin coats, allowing full drying between applications. This method also helps distinguish burn damage from white marks or heat stains, which require different treatment.

How to Prevent Heat Rings and Spots
Heat rings and spots are best prevented by limiting direct heat and moisture contact with the wood surface. Use coasters, trivets, or placemats under mugs, pans, and serving dishes to create a simple barrier that can prevent damage. A heat-resistant varnish adds another defense by reducing absorption and helping the finish endure repeated exposure.
Prevent heat rings by using coasters, trivets, and a heat-resistant varnish to shield wood surfaces.
- Cover dining surfaces with tablecloths or runners during hot meals.
- Wipe spills and moisture at once to keep liquid from seeping into the grain.
- Condition the furniture every six months with natural oils to sustain the finish.

When to Call a Furniture Pro
Persistent white marks or heat stains that remain after repeated DIY treatments indicate a need for professional evaluation.
A professional furniture restorer can determine whether the damage is limited to the surface or has reached deeper layers of wood. Deep scorches, swollen grain, and widespread discoloration often require repair methods beyond household products.
Specialized tools allow controlled removal of damaged material and careful restoration of the original finish without unnecessary abrasion. This is especially important for furniture with delicate veneers, marquetry, or intricate coatings, where aggressive attempts can worsen the damage.
